Understanding Different Types of Access Control Systems
Access control systems are broadly categorized into several types, each catering to different security needs and budgets. Traditional mechanical lock and key systems remain prevalent, offering a cost-effective solution for basic security. However, their limitations in terms of access tracking and key control are significant. Electronic access control systems, on the other hand, utilize technologies like keypads, card readers, and biometric scanners to grant access. These systems provide greater control and visibility, allowing administrators to monitor who enters a building and when. More advanced systems incorporate features like remote access management and integration with building management systems. Understanding the nuances of each system is critical for choosing the right solution for a specific application. Consider the number of access points, the level of security required, and the overall budget when making your decision.
The Rise of Biometric Access Control
Biometric access control represents a significant advancement in security technology, relying on unique biological traits for identification and authentication. These systems can utilize fingerprint scanning, facial recognition, iris scanning, or even voice recognition to verify a user’s identity. The primary advantage of biometrics is its inherent security; unlike keys or access cards, biological traits cannot be easily lost, stolen, or duplicated. This makes biometric systems incredibly difficult to compromise. However, biometric solutions can be more expensive to implement than traditional methods and may raise privacy concerns if not deployed responsibly. Proper data encryption and adherence to privacy regulations are essential when using biometric access control systems. The scalability and accuracy of these systems are continuously improving, making them an increasingly viable option for a wide range of applications.
| Access Control System | Pros | Cons | Typical Applications |
|---|---|---|---|
| Mechanical Lock & Key | Cost-effective, simple to operate | Limited access tracking, key duplication risk | Residential properties, small businesses |
| Card Access Control | Improved security over mechanical locks, access logs | Cards can be lost or stolen, requires infrastructure | Office buildings, apartment complexes |
| Biometric Access Control | Highest level of security, difficult to compromise | Higher cost, potential privacy concerns | High-security facilities, data centers |
The table above summarizes the relative benefits and drawbacks associated with common access control technologies. Selecting the optimal choice requires a thorough assessment of risk and priorities.

The Importance of Responsive Maintenance and Support
Even the most sophisticated access control system requires regular maintenance and prompt support to ensure optimal performance. Hardware failures, software glitches, and user errors can all disrupt access control operations. A responsive maintenance and support team can quickly diagnose and resolve issues, minimizing downtime and maintaining security. Consider a provider that offers 24/7 emergency support services, especially for critical applications. Preventative maintenance programs can also help identify and address potential problems before they escalate. Effective maintenance extends the lifespan of the system and reduces the risk of costly repairs. A strong service level agreement (SLA) outlining response times and resolution guarantees is a valuable asset when selecting a provider.
- Regularly test all components of the access control system.
- Maintain accurate records of all access control events.
- Provide comprehensive training to all system users.
- Keep software and firmware up-to-date.
- Implement strong password policies.
Adhering to these best practices will help ensure the ongoing effectiveness of your access control systems.
Master Key Systems: An In-Depth Look
Master key systems represent a complex yet highly effective method of access control, providing varying levels of access to different individuals. These systems utilize a hierarchy of keys, where a master key can open multiple locks, while individual keys provide access only to specific areas. Master key systems are commonly used in commercial buildings, hotels, and apartment complexes, allowing building managers to control access efficiently. Designing a robust master key system requires careful planning and a thorough understanding of security needs. It’s crucial to minimize the number of master keys issued to reduce the risk of compromise. A reputable locksmith or access control provider can design and implement a master key system tailored to your specific requirements. The system should be regularly reviewed and updated as personnel changes or security concerns evolve.
Designing a Secure Master Key Hierarchy
Creating a secure master key hierarchy involves several key considerations. First, identify the different access levels required within the building. Second, determine who needs access to which areas. Third, carefully map out the keying relationships, ensuring that the master key only opens authorized locks. It’s essential to avoid creating a situation where a single compromised key could unlock a large number of sensitive areas. The use of high-security lock cylinders and restricted keyways further enhances the security of the system. Regular audits of the master key system are critical for identifying and addressing potential vulnerabilities. Furthermore, document the keying schedule meticulously, outlining which keys open which locks. This documentation should be securely stored and accessible only to authorized personnel.
- Conduct a thorough security assessment.
- Define access levels and user roles.
- Develop a detailed keying schedule.
- Select high-security lock cylinders.
- Implement regular audits and updates.
Following these steps in sequence will allow you to create a secure and efficient master key system.
The Future of Access Control: Smart and Connected Systems
The future of access control is being shaped by advancements in smart technology and the Internet of Things (IoT). Smart access control systems leverage cloud connectivity, mobile devices, and data analytics to provide enhanced security and convenience. Remote access management, real-time monitoring, and automated reporting are just a few of the benefits offered by these systems. Integration with building automation systems allows for seamless control of lighting, HVAC, and other building functions. Furthermore, artificial intelligence (AI) and machine learning are being incorporated into access control systems to detect and prevent security threats proactively. These technologies can analyze access patterns, identify anomalies, and alert security personnel to suspicious activity. The convergence of physical and cybersecurity is also driving innovation in access control, with systems increasingly designed to protect against both physical intrusion and cyberattacks.
Beyond Security: Access Control and Operational Efficiency
While security is the primary driver for access control implementation, the benefits extend far beyond preventing unauthorized entry. Access control systems can significantly improve operational efficiency by streamlining processes and reducing administrative overhead. For example, automated access logs eliminate the need for manual tracking and provide valuable data for reporting and analysis. Integrating access control with time and attendance systems automates payroll processing and improves workforce accountability. Moreover, access control systems can be used to manage visitor access, ensuring that only authorized individuals enter the premises. The ability to grant and revoke access permissions remotely allows for quick and flexible response to changing security needs. Investing in a well-designed access control system is not merely a security expense; it's a strategic investment that yields tangible returns in terms of efficiency, productivity, and risk management.
